The Core Argument: Editing Is a Language
Vim (and its modern cousin Neovim) treats the act of editing as a language with its own syntax and semantics. Commands such as ci" (change inside quotes), dap (delete a paragraph), or the dot operator . (repeat the last change) are not isolated shortcuts; they are composable primitives that let you express transformations concisely. When you internalize this grammar, the editor becomes an extension of your mind rather than a barrier.
Supporting Evidence
- Text Objects Reduce Cognitive Load – By operating on meaningful units (words, sentences, quotes, functions) instead of raw character counts, you spend less time counting and more time reasoning about code.
- Macros Capture Repetitive Thought – Recording a macro once and replaying it across a file eliminates the mental overhead of manual repetition, turning a tedious edit into a single keystroke.
- Consistent Muscle Memory – Whether you are editing a tiny shell script or a massive Rails monolith, the same motions (
w,b,gg,G) work identically, reinforcing a reliable mental model.
Implications for Productivity
Speed Beyond Startup Time
Neovim’s lightweight core ensures that even on modest hardware or remote SSH sessions, the editor responds instantly. This immediacy translates into trust: you press a key and the cursor moves without hesitation, reinforcing a feedback loop that keeps you in the zone.
A Personal, Version‑Controlled Workspace
Your configuration lives in plain text files, typically tracked in a Git repository. This means:
- Transparency – You can read, edit, or delete any setting without hunting through opaque UI dialogs.
- Portability – Clone the repo on a new machine and you have the same environment instantly.
- Iterative Refinement – When a plugin becomes obsolete, you simply remove a line from
init.lua.
Modular Integration, Not Monolithic Overreach
Neovim does not try to replace the shell, the terminal multiplexer, or the version‑control UI. Instead, it cooperates with tools like tmux, ripgrep, git, and LSP servers. Plugins such as Telescope, fzf‑lua, Fugitive, and nvim‑lspconfig plug into this ecosystem without forcing a rigid layout. The result is a cockpit you assemble piece by piece, rather than a pre‑designed cockpit you must adapt to.
Counter‑Perspectives
Critics often point to the steep learning curve of modal editing, arguing that modern IDEs like VS Code or JetBrains’ suite lower the entry barrier with point‑and‑click interfaces. While it is true that a newcomer can write a line of code faster in a GUI editor, the long‑term payoff of Neovim’s grammar becomes evident after the initial investment. Moreover, the ecosystem now offers which‑key hints, Lua‑based configuration, and community‑curated starter kits that mitigate the onboarding friction.
Another objection is the perceived lack of “all‑in‑one” features—debuggers, visual designers, or AI assistants. In practice, most developers already rely on external debuggers, test runners, or AI tools invoked from the terminal. Neovim’s philosophy is to stay out of the way, providing hooks (e.g., nvim‑dap, coc‑ai) when you explicitly choose them, rather than embedding them behind opaque panels.
